Why Southern Charm's Kathryn Dennis Can't Stand Cameran Eubanks

Cameran Eubanks might have left Southern Charm at the end of Season 6, but she's still the primary source of drama in Season 7. Let's break it down. In the October 2020 premiere of SC, Kathryn Dennis spread a rumor that Cameran's husband, Jason Wimbley, had an affair. Now, this is never a nice rumor to be on the wrong side of, but it was quite hard for Cameran to stomach as she'd gone to such great lengths to keep her marriage private. Despite being married to a reality star, Jason rarely appeared on screen, as he's a private person, per Cameran.

When Kathryn started spreading rumors that he was having an affair with a Charleston-based makeup artist, Cameran put her foot down and quit the show. "It has come to my attention that insidious rumors are now spreading and fake articles are being written ... some of which pertain to my marriage," Cameran said in a statement shared to Instagram. "This is what reality television has come to nowadays and a large reason why I kept my marriage off air," she added.

Kathryn claims Cameran had it coming

When it comes to spreading rumors about Cameran Eubanks' marriage, Kathryn Dennis seemingly couldn't care less. Kathryn addressed the situation on a Season 7 episode of Southern Charm, and she made it clear just how much she isn't a fan of Cameran. "I don't give a f—k about what Cameran thinks," she said in a confessional, according to Us Weekly. "So everyone that thinks Cam is just this guy's girl that is wearing Lilly Pulitzer with a big old smile and perfect teeth? She's an a—hole." Strong words.

"She literally hurt me to my core by the meanest, nastiest things you could ever say about someone," Kathryn explained, per Us Weekly. So just what did Cameran do to warrant this kind of anger? It turns out the bad blood goes back to the beginning of Southern Charm, to when Kathryn was in a relationship with Thomas Ravenel. Thomas and Kathryn had two kids together and then fought a nasty custody battle in which Kathryn's sobriety came into question, and she lost custody of the kids for a while and went to rehab. During this time, Cameran sided with Thomas.

Kathryn's all good these days, but she never forgot how her co-stars, including Cameran, turned against her, per People. After giving birth to her first child in 2018, Cameran publicly apologized to Kathryn for how she treated her back then. "I have so much more empathy for you now," she said. "I can't imagine how you have felt and I'm really sorry." For Kathryn, the apology was too little too late.
